On December 22, 2021, the Flagler County Sheriff’s Office (FCSO) responded to a “Be-On-The-Lookout” (BOLO) for a white Grand Prix that was reported stolen from Volusia County. Deputies observed a vehicle matching the description traveling northbound on US-1 and conducted a felony traffic stop on Commerce Boulevard.

The occupants were asked to exit the vehicle and complied. The driver, later identified as Christopher Stilwell (DOB: 11/11/1986), was found to not have a valid driver’s license and stated he did not know his license was suspended. He also told deputies the vehicle belonged to a friend of his fiancé and did not know it was stolen. He told deputies he received the car on Sunday or Monday to conduct an oil change on it along with some repairs. Deputies made contact with the registered owner of the vehicle and he advised he did not know Stilwell. Stilwell was immediately secured without incident.

Upon arriving to the jail, Stilwell was searched again and deputies located a small plastic baggie with .2g of white powdery residue in his left sock. Inside his right sock, a short blue straw with a white powdery substance was also located. The baggie and straw both tested positive for cocaine.

“Another criminal made the mistake of coming to Flagler County,” Sheriff Rick Staly said. “Our deputies did a great job arresting Stilwell and recovering the stolen vehicle without incident. I would like to remind criminals, do not bring stolen vehicles or your poison into Flagler County because we will find you and you will be taken to the Green Roof Inn.”

Stilwell was arrested for Introduction of Contraband, Possession of Cocaine, Possession of Drug Paraphernalia, and Grand Theft of a Motor Vehicle. He was transported to the Sheriff Perry Hall Inmate Detention Facility without incident and is being held on a $4,000 bond.

The passenger was released without charges.
